Abstract
Models play key roles in analyzing and studying complex systems in the objective world. The most important relations between a real system and its model are abstraction and mapping, which make up the basis of modeling process. In practice, it is advantageous and sometime essential to formalize and canonize systems models, because the normalized models are easy to use and analyze theoretically. This paper describes some abstraction and formalization ideas for modeling complex systems
